Chuck Todd is an Emmy award-winning journalist while NBC’s Chief Political Analyst and former moderator for Meet the Press, which he stepped away from in September 2023. Although he stepped away from the moderator’s chair, he still covers politics this his podcast, The Chuck Toddcast. He joined Strategerist host Andrew Kaufmann and Senior Editorial Advisor at the Bush Institute Bill McKenzie to discuss how the journalism ecosystem has changed and evolved and how local news should be driving national news (not the other way around).
Information
- Show
- FrequencyUpdated Weekly
- PublishedMarch 18, 2025 at 11:00 AM UTC
- Length38 min
- Season7
- Episode7
- RatingClean